Getting There

  • Public Transport

    From St. George's, take a minibus from the terminal on Melville Street to Sauteurs. The destinations are well marked on the buses. The bus ride to Sauteurs is the longest and most expensive, costing EC$8.00. Buses typically operate regularly on weekdays from 7:00 am to 7:00 pm. From Sauteurs Bus Terminal, the beach is a short walk away.

  • Taxi

    Taxis are available from Maurice Bishop International Airport to Sauteurs. The hotel and airport taxis have fixed rates. Taxis can be identified by registration numbers beginning with the letter 'H'. A taxi ride from Grenville to Sauteurs may cost around $20-$25 USD.

Sauteurs Beach, nestled along the northern coast of Grenada, is a hidden gem that embodies the natural beauty of the Caribbean. The beach features pristine golden sands meeting crystal-clear turquoise waters, creating an idyllic setting for sunbathing, swimming, and relaxation. The lush greenery surrounding the beach enhances its charm, offering a picturesque backdrop for photography enthusiasts and nature lovers.Visitors can enjoy the gentle waves and the soothing sound of the ocean, making it a perfect spot for unwinding from the hustle and bustle of daily life. As you stroll along the beach, you might encounter local fishermen casting their nets or families enjoying picnics, providing an authentic glimpse into Grenadian life.Sauteurs is a charming fishing village known for its rich history and cultural significance. The town's name, meaning "jumpers" in French, is derived from the Carib people who leapt to their deaths from Carib's Leap rather than surrender to French colonizers. The nearby Levera National Park offers stunning views and opportunities to explore the island's indigenous history. While amenities directly on the beach are limited, the tranquil atmosphere and natural beauty more than compensate.
